What is the difference between climbing roses and rambler
roses? Which are the hardier?
Answer Posted / anithaisro
Ramblers have long, thin limber canes while climbers have
long, stiff thicker canes.
Ramblers are quite vigorous, resistant to diseases and
tolerant of heat and cold but most of them are once
flowering. Climbers, on the other hand, are mostly are
sports of bush or shrub roses or otherwise cultivated long-
caned hybrids. Many of them are relatively disease-
resistant and most are repeat-flowering
amblers are hardier compard to climbers
